A.1.5 dio_setcosinterrupt32, A.1.5, Dio_setcosinterrupt32 – ADLINK EOS-1200 User Manual

Page 74

Advertising
background image

62

Function Library

Return Code(s)

NoError
ErrorInvalidCardNumber
ErrorCardNotRegistered
ErrorFuncNotSupport

A.1.5

DIO_SetCOSInterrupt32

Description

Enables or disables the COS (Change Of State) interrupt
detection capability of the specified ports with 32-bit data
width.

Syntax

C/C++

I16 DIO_SetCOSInterrupt32 (U16 CardNumber, U8
Port, U32 ctl, HANDLE *hEvent, BOOLEAN Manual-
Reset)

Visual Basic

DIO_SetCOSInterrupt32 (ByVal CardNumber As
Integer, ByVal Port As Byte, ByVal ctl As Long,
hEvent As Long, ByVal ManualReset As Byte) As
Integer

VB.Net

DIO_SetCOSInterrupt32 (ByVal CardNumber As
Short, ByVal Port As Byte, ByVal ctl As UInte-
ger, ByRef hEvent As Integer, ByVal ManualRe-
set As Byte) As Short

C#

short DIO_SetCOSInterrupt32 (ushort CardNum-
ber, byte Port, uint ctl, out long hEvent, bool
ManualReset)

Parameter(s)

CardNumber

ID of the card performing the operation

Advertising